Alkanes are molecules that contain only carbon and hydrogen and have only single bonds. Straight-chain alkanes have all the carbon atoms connected in a row, branched-chain alkanes have branching connections of carbon atoms, and cycloalkanes contain rings of carbon atoms. What is the molecular formula for the alkane shown In the model? Express your answer as a chemical formula. It is much more convenient to write C_8 H_18 than it is to draw the molecule. However, this molecular formula does not describe the structure of the molecule. A condensed structure is a way to express how the atoms are arranged without drawing the full structure. For this example, the condensed structure is CH_3 CH_2 CH (CH_3) CH (CH_3) CH_2 CH_3. Name the alkane shown in the model. Express your answer as the IUPAC name.
